MX17 NWE is a 2017 Vauxhall Vivaro in Black with a 1,598c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 20 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70%.

Across all 2017 Vauxhall Vivaro models, the average MOT pass rate is 76.2% with a typical mileage of 72,647 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Vauxhall Vivaro fails its MOT is track rod end ball joint has excessive play, accounting for 144,341 recorded failures. If you're considering buying MX17 NWE,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Vauxhall Vivaro typ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 9 years old, this Vauxhall Vivaro is still in the earlier part of its expected life.
